White House: Federal Law Preempts Abortion Bans In Emergency Cases

The White House is clarifying that federal law allows emergency care for pregnant patients even in states with abortion bans. 

The Health and Human Services Secretary emphasized that providers will continue to offer emergency services and federal law preempts those state bans on abortion. 

That federal statute has been active since 1986 and requires that patients receive the appropriate screenings and treatments and are transferred to the correct facility if needed. 

The Biden administration said examples of those scenarios include ectopic pregnancy or miscarriage complications.
